POSITION GOAL
In accordance with the Course Code Directory definition of support facilitation, this position is to provide support to students with disabilities, their general education teachers, and their ESE teachers to promote inclusion of students with disabilities in the general education curriculum.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S & EXPERIENCE
- An earned bachelor's degree from an accredited institution.
- Certified by the State of Florida in any area of Exception Student Education.
- Knowledge in the following: regular curriculum, modified (ESE) curriculum, assessments, and classroom accommodations and modifications.
- Ability to work well with general educators, parents and ESE teachers, as well as team up with regular and ESE teachers in a co-teaching setting, in both academic and non-academic classes.
- Ability to communicate with school staff to carry out cooperative consultation on fully mainstreamed students with disabilities.
- Knowledge of varying teaching methodologies.
- Technology skills are required for the position.
